Kanye West-Founded Charity Donda's House Gets Renamed

The organization will continue as "Art of Culture, Inc."

Donda’s House is no more.

On Tuesday, leaders of the nonprofit—established in memory of Kanye West’s late mother, Donda West—revealed it has officially changed its name to Art of Culture, Inc. It was an expected move that was announced shortly after Kim Kardashian got into a heated Twitter exchange with Donda’s House co-founder Rhymefest.

Here’s a quick refresher: During his recent back-and-forth with Pusha-T last month, Drake sent the G.O.O.D. Music president a $100,000 invoice for “career revival.” Rhymefest, who founded Donda’s House alongside Kanye and Donnie Smith, reached out to Drake shortly after, asking if he could contribute some of that money towards rebuilding Donda’s Chicago home for at-risk youth. Rhymefest claimed ‘Ye had abandoned his hometown and showed no interest in moving the nonprofit forward.

Kim immediately defended her husband and began accusing Rhymefest of spreading “fake community politics & lies.” She also blasted him for creating “subpar” music beats and rocking fake Yeezys.

After the social media blowup, leaders of Donda’s House announced they intended to continue the charity’s mission but under a different name. Their statement read:

In a press release published Tuesday, the team behind Art of Culture, Inc., elaborated on their decision to rename Donda’s House. They also made sure to thank Kanye for the contributions he made within the first two years following the nonprofit’s inception.

Donnie Smith, the executive director of the organization, insisted the charity will continue its commitment to Chicago’s youth, despite the name change and severed ties with Kanye.

“We will always respect the memory and example set by Dr. Donda West. We revere her work and were fortunate to have been taught by her,” Smith said. “As we continue our work, we hope that this name change will represent an evolution of the organization and will result in more service and greater impact.”
